Output 8eff66d5cccf166d92dae989c634147c425c7e7837a6d53969968a6305a31885:1

value
427930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 534b0c85de4f4c3c53208c1ea495732f8eae4ace OP_EQUAL
address
39HRuxPt99pAJFCnR7HAZXPiQNsq4k37BL
transaction
8eff66d5cccf166d92dae989c634147c425c7e7837a6d53969968a6305a31885
spent
true